1 / 15 page 1 Data sheet acquired from Harris Semiconductor SCHS249B Features • Buffered Inputs • Typical Propagation Delay - 6.5ns at VCC = 5V, TA = 25 oC, C L = 50pF • Exceeds 2kV ESD Protection MIL-STD-883, Method 3015 • SCR-Latchup-Resistant CMOS Process and Circuit Design • Speed of Bipolar FAST™/AS/S with Significantly Reduced Power Consumption • Balanced Propagation Delays • AC Types Feature 1.5V to 5.5V Operation and Balanced Noise Immunity at 30% of the Supply • ±24mA Output Drive Current - Fanout to 15 FAST™ ICs - Drives 50 Ω Transmission Lines Pinout CD54AC273, CD54ACT273 (CDIP) CD74AC273, CD74ACT273 (PDIP, SOIC) TOP VIEW Description The ’AC273 and ’ACT273 devices are octal D-type flip-flops with reset that utilize advanced CMOS logic technology. Information at the D input is transferred to the Q output on the positive-going edge of the clock pulse. All eight flip-flops are controlled by a common clock (CP) and a common reset (MR).
